The Undergraduate Certificate in TESOL (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ages) for Hospitality and Tourism is a crucial course designed to meet the growing demand for English language teachers in the hospitality and tourism industry. This certificate program equips learners with essential skills to teach English to non-native speakers, with a focus on industry-specific terminology and contexts.

By blending theoretical knowledge with practical applications, the course prepares graduates to excel in a global and diverse workforce. The program covers various aspects of language teaching, including grammar, pronunciation, vocabulary, and cultural awareness, ensuring that learners are well-equipped to provide high-quality English language instruction. As English has become the universal language of hospitality and tourism, there is an increasing need for professionals who can effectively communicate and teach the language to individuals from different backgrounds. Completing this certificate course can lead to various exciting career opportunities, such as teaching English to hospitality and tourism students, working as a hospitality consultant, or managing language training programs for international hotels and resorts.
